Actually Hippolyta is probably the shortest of the Greatorex doubles. The flower scape is 16 cm tall whereas the scape on White Swan is 24.5 cm. It is one of the largest of the Greatorex doubles. Both hold their flower scapes erect. These doubles typically multiply rapidly, so it doesn't take too long to get a nice little clump of them, and the other nice thing is that they hold their outers out wide on a sunny day like you see in the pic of Hippolyta.
